Output 42986afba4632a5e90925c004755cdbfb831e124e04b26e4d3fbb21d11d38ea8:0

value
49031215
script pubkey
OP_0 OP_PUSHBYTES_20 2c6fc187831d0a0de79f8770127eff0d23e3993e
address
bc1q93hurpurr59qmeulsacpylhlp5378xf7fx2l2r
transaction
42986afba4632a5e90925c004755cdbfb831e124e04b26e4d3fbb21d11d38ea8